Transaction 68a436b8c539c150900283555bc152f05baf2983e661f5a35965b02bc1d9bcac
1 Input
1 Output
-
68a436b8c539c150900283555bc152f05baf2983e661f5a35965b02bc1d9bcac:0
- value
- 170822
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 49158a8f0e9b51264357bd78e4df3c9726c62b44 OP_EQUAL
- address
- 38MT4FzgUEqrCSot68prKDr5Ssex7VRuBE